I found a first marriage for Sarah Gladys Olive Charleton Jan 14, 1947 to John Robinson Glenn. Sarah was age 21 so born 1925. Father John Charlton, van driver which is correct. John Glenn was 38, resident Magherafelt, bachelor, father Charles, deceased school teacher.
